This past Saturday we went to a friend’s house in Bow, NH to get our Christmas Tree. We got the tree in exchange for some help with other trees and the promise of some future help with work around her property. This truly is a Griswold-esque tree. It measured 12 feet tall, had a bird’s nest in it, has it’s own pine cones, and was at least 7 feet across the base branches. Naturally, that is the tree we chose. The boys did the work on this one. It wasn’t as easy as pulling into a lot, picking a tree, bagging it, and having it tied on the top of the vehicle, but I wouldn’t trade it for a second.
